SUMMARY—Makes appropriation to State Public Works Board for construction of residence facilities at Great Basin College, Elko campus. (BDR S‑697)

AN ACT making an appropriation to the State Public Works Board for the construction of residence facilities at the Great Basin College, Elko campus; and providing other matters properly relating thereto.

 

TH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F NEVADA, REPRESENTED IN

SENATE AND ASSEMBLY, DO ENACT AS FOLLOWS:

 

1-1    Section 1.  There is hereby appropriated from the state general fund to

1-2  the State Public Works Board the sum of $2,500,000 for the construction of

1-3  residence facilities for students at the Great Basin College, Elko campus.

1-4    Sec. 2.  Any remaining balance of the appropriation made by section 1

1-5  of this act must not be committed for expenditure after June 30, 2005, and

1-6  reverts to the state general fund as soon as all payments of money

1-7  committed have been made.

1-8    Sec. 3.  This act becomes effective upon passage and approval.
